WebApr 24, 2024 · An incarcerated hernia can cut off blood flow to part of your intestine. Strangulation can lead to the death of the affected bowel tissue. A strangulated hernia is … WebHealthcare providers recommend surgery for most inguinal hernias, and for all in children and those AFAB. Most inguinal hernias will eventually cause symptoms, and children and women are more at risk of dangerous complications. For adults AMAB with small hernias that aren’t causing symptoms, healthcare providers may take a wait-and-watch approach. WebWhat is incarcerated bowel by Dr. Iraniha.
